Mount Suphan

Turkey > Adilcevaz

Mount Süphan (Turkish: Süphan Dağı; Kurdish: Sîpanê Xelatê; Armenian: Սիփան, Sipan) is a stratovolcano located in eastern Turkey, immediately north of Lake Van. It is the second highest volcano in Turkey, with an elevation of 4,058 metres (13,314 feet), and has the third highest prominence of the…

Keban Dam

Turkey > Keban

The Keban Dam is a combined rockfill and concrete gravity hydroelectric dam operated by the State Hydraulic Works (DSİ). The dam is 1,097 metres (3,599 ft) long and its crest is 207 metres (679 ft) above the level of the river-bed (848 metres (2,782 ft) above sea-level). Its eight water turbines are capable…
